Impact Assessment of MGNREGS: An Evaluation of Problems and Prospects
Abstract
In this article, I review the impact and effectiveness of implementing the Mahatma Gandhi National Rural Employment Guarantee Act (MGNREGA) at the state and village level with a focus on inclusiveness, rural labour markets, and agriculture. The article examines the effectiveness of the MGNREGA at the state and village levels. The study finds that some states implemented the scheme more successfully than others. Moreover, it emphasizes various benefits of the program, such as increased productivity and employment opportunities, as well as reducing hunger and poverty. It also discusses the differences in implementation at the village level, and how effective implementation reduces poverty and hunger. It is also important to note that the scheme increased the bargaining power of rural workers in the agricultural sector, resulting in higher wages, better working conditions, and less exploitation.
